Teleca is Expanding its Operation in Order to Become the Partner of Choice for the Telecommunication Industry Making 3G Services a Reality


STOCKHOLM, Sweden, Jan. 10, 2002 (PRIMEZONE) -- Building upon the company's established position as both Symbian Competence Centre and OMAP(tm) Technology Centre, Teleca launches a program to promote Open Platform Solutions in the public wireless sector and to provide customers with integration services and IPR around platform technologies.

This initiative will be led by Jamal Berber, working from Teleca's London office. Jamal has over 10 years' experience in the mobile phone industry, a strong telecommunications background and an impressive entrepreneurial track record. He was for three years responsible for European Business Development at Symbian, and is highly respected in the industry.

The program will further enhance Teleca's ability to assist both established and new-entrant industry players to achieve rapid deployment of new devices and end-to-end services.

Teleca is a leading supplier of software engineering services for advanced systems, electronic equipment and applications. Our business concept is to strengthen our customer's market position and time-to- market. This is achieved by providing professional teams with specialist technical expertise, working in partnership with development-intensive companies worldwide. Teleca is listed on the Attract 40 list of the Stockholm Exchange. We have more than 1,200 employees and development offices throughout Europe (www.teleca.com).
